titleOfInvention METHODS AND COMPOSITIONS FOR MODIFIED ETANOL PROMOTER SYSTEMS
abstract Nucleic acid molecules comprising one or more nucleotide sequences selected from the group consisting of the nucleotide sequence of SEQ ID No. 1, SEQ ID No. 3, SEQ ID No. 4, SEQ ID No. 5, SEQ ID No. 6, SEQ ID No. 7, SEQ ID No. 8, and / or SEQ ID No. 10 that can be operatively linked to a promoter, thereby making the promoter inducible by a chemical compound that can induce expression of the Aspergillus nidulans alcohol dehydrogenase system . Methods are also provided for making an inducible promoter and for making the expression of a nucleotide sequence of interest inducible. In addition, plants, parts of plants and plant cells, comprising the compositions, are provided.
